Two days ago a U.S. federal district court ruled that the current U.S. acting attorney general may not participate in cases because she is serving unlawfully. https://apnews.com/article/us-attorney-nevada-disqualified-chattah-349d81734d7e06764510ee2d830e8bde. Unsurprisingly, today the Trump-Bondi DoJ appealed. 1/

Trump is relying on prosecutors who have not been subject to Senate confirmation vetting, let alone approved by the Senate, to carry out numerous unlawful actions. https://www.politico.com/news/2025/09/26/donald-trump-us-attorneys-senate-confirmation-00583005 2/
“Without Senate-vetted appointees, most of the country’s 93 U.S. attorney offices are being led by interim leaders — and some of them have displayed far more obedience to Trump, and his desire for retribution, than full-time U.S. attorneys have ever shown to presidents they served under.” https://www.politico.com/news/2025/09/26/donald-trump-us-attorneys-senate-confirmation-00583005 3/
These rogue prosecutors, serving a rogue U.S. President and a rogue U.S. Attorney General, are carrying out politically motivated investigations into Democratic elected officials the Trump regime fears and dislikes. One of the most authoritarian and dangerous actions from the regime so far. 4/4
